2K clearcoat adds a protective layer over the exposed plastic, so that the UV light attacks the clearcoat first
It's the same way how clearcoat protects the paint on your car. When the clearcoat is gone, the UV light fades and drteriorates your exposed paint. The clearcoat provides a protective layer that when waxed can further shield the surfaces beneath from wear
